. Converting forest residue to structural flakeboard : the fingerling concept. Particle board; Wood waste Recycling. Figure 13.—Drott Feller-Bunaher, Model 40 LC. The tree is severed at the base by the shear3 and controlled for bunching by the locking Figure 14.—BM Volvo SM-880 Processor. The felled tree is grappled and returned to the holding arm. On the return travel of the boom for the next tree, the tree in the holding arm is prelimbed by the knives on the edge of the grapple arms; the tree is then automatically transferred to the limber feed rolls and pulled through two wraparound, belt-type knives. The tree is topped by a circular saw. 27.
